We actually have dome cars in Germany. They were built in the 60es for the Rheingold TEE premium express train. When TEE services were discontinued they were sold to travel operators where they ran on charter trains. 5 were built, 3 are operational with heritage railways, one is preserved as a stationary exhibit in the National Railway Museum, the last one is used stationarily as a restaurant.
Closest you will get in daily operation today is by our Swiss friends, standard single decker cars with windows up into the roof. Fun fact, also some of the Karlsruhe tram-trains have such panoramic cars with windows into the corners of the roof.
